Job Description
POSITION SUMMARY: The focus of this role is to provide administrative support to all departments at Miami County Board of Developmental Disabilities (MCBDD) with a focus on the Human Resources department and managing the front reception desk.
As an employee of the Miami County Board of Developmental Disabilities (Riverside), the job incumbent shall always comply with all Board policies, and shall demonstrate respect for, support the dignity of, and observe the rights of all individuals served by the Board and demonstrate sensitivity to diverse beliefs, cultures, values and family structures. QUALIFICATIONS: High school diploma or GED required; post-secondary coursework in business administration, human resources, or related field preferred. One (1) year of experience in clerical, administrative, or HR support roles. Demonstrated professionalism and high-level customer service skills.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ook, PowerPoint) and ability to manage digital records and systems. Strong written and verbal communication skills. Ability to maintain strict confidentiality and comply with privacy laws and agency policies. Strong organizational skills with attention to detail and accuracy. Ability to handle multiple priorities, take initiative, and work independently or collaboratively in a team setting. Regular and predictable attendance is required. Must abide by Miami County Board of Developmental Disabilities Code of Conduct and adopted values. Ability to pass a BCI/FBI background check, Abuser Registry check, and pre-employment drug screen. Possess and maintain a valid Ohio driver’s license, with fewer than five (5) points, and the ability to drive to agency locations as needed per policy.
